Exploring the Promising Job Outlook for Travel Veterinary Assistants

Introduction: The world of veterinary medicine offers an array of fulfilling career paths, and for those with a thirst for adventure, becoming a travel veterinary assistant presents an exciting opportunity. This unique profession allows you to combine your love for animals and exploration, all while contributing to the well-being of furry patients around the globe. In this blog post, we will delve into the prospects and job outlook for travel veterinary assistants and shed light on why this field is experiencing a rise in popularity. 1. Growing Demand for Travel Veterinary Assistants: Pet ownership is on the rise worldwide, along with the expectation of high-quality veterinary care. To meet this demand, veterinary clinics are expanding their services and even venturing beyond traditional borders. As a result, the need for skilled and versatile travel veterinary assistants is increasing. Travel veterinary assistants are sought-after professionals who can adapt to various clinic settings, including mobile clinics, animal shelters, wildlife sanctuaries, and even on-site assistance during emergencies or natural disasters. This diverse range of opportunities ensures that as a travel veterinary assistant, your career options will be abundant. 2. Embracing Global Diversity: Advancements in transportation and technology have made the world a smaller place, allowing veterinary professionals to travel and share their expertise across borders. Travel veterinary assistants have the chance to work in different countries, explore different cultures, and expand their horizons while honing their skills. Aside from gaining valuable hands-on experience, working in varied environments will expand your knowledge and understanding of animal health practices worldwide. This exposure will not only contribute to your professional growth but also enable you to make a positive impact on animals in need around the world. 3. Flexibility and Earning Potential: One of the significant advantages of being a travel veterinary assistant is the flexibility it offers. Whether you prefer short-term assignments or longer stints in different locations, this profession allows you to tailor your schedule to suit your preferences. Moreover, it's worth mentioning that travel veterinary assistants often enjoy competitive compensation packages. Many employers provide benefits such as housing, travel allowances, and medical insurance, ensuring that your work-life balance remains intact while you venture into new territories. 4. Skill Development and Professional Network: As a travel veterinary assistant, you will undoubtedly encounter a wide range of scenarios and cases that will challenge and expand your skillset. These experiences will enhance your problem-solving abilities, adaptability, and overall competence as a veterinary professional. Additionally, working in different clinics and collaborating with diverse veterinary teams will enable you to build a strong professional network. This network can prove invaluable throughout your career, opening doors for future opportunities and collaborations. Conclusion: The job outlook for travel veterinary assistants is promising, with the profession witnessing considerable growth and demand due to the increasing need for veterinary services on a global scale. Embracing diversity, flexibility, and the chance to make a meaningful impact on animals' lives worldwide are some of the highlights of this field. If you possess a sense of adventure, a passion for animals, and a desire to continuously learn and grow, a career as a travel veterinary assistant might just be the perfect fit for you.
